Implementación de un trigger para auditar cambios en una base de datos

En este artículo vamos a mostrar cómo funciona un disparador (trigger) de tipo DDL y su utilidad en la administración de SQL Server. Antes de entrar en detalle, refresquemos ciertos conceptos básicos sobre los comandos de Transact-SQL. Usaremos la versión SQL Server 2016, edición Developer Comandos DML (Data Manipulation Language).- Son comandos para modificar los[…]

R Services con SQL Server 2016

Comparto con ustedes las diapositivas presentadas como parte del evento SQL Server 2016 Launch Event organizado por SQL Pass Perú. En la presentación expliqué sobre los nuevos servicios para implementar Código R en SQL Server. R es un entorno de programación para computación estadística y desarrollo de gráficos. R ya es soportado en Machine Learning de Azure y ahora podemos[…]

cuál es el problema con tu SQL Server?

Trabajo con SQL Server a diario. Hay días en que los casos que atiendo aparecen en mis sueños! Especialmente cuando la solución al problema se demora en llegar En fin, dejemos mis historias personales a un lado y hablemos del mundo profesional En los últimos meses he estado moviéndome mucho y trabajando remotamente en varios[…]

Roles de Aplicación–Manejo avanzado de la seguridad en SQL Server

Encontré este muy bien artículo en la revista InformIT, cuyos autores son Richard Waymire y Rick Sawtell (http://www.informit.com/library/content.aspx?b=STY_Sql_Server_7&seqNum=51) el cual me he tomado la libertad de traducir y actualizar para toda la comunidad Trata sobre los Roles de Aplicación (Application Roles) Los roles de aplicación existen desde la versión 7 de SQL Server, pero son[…]

La estratregia de recuperación de desastres

Uno de los aspectos más importantes en la gestión de tecnología es el de asegurarse que los datos de una organización están respaldados de manera confiable, de modo que sea posible recuperar los datos en el caso que ocurra una falla

En la industria de la computación es muy conocida la necesidad de definir una correcta estrategia de recuperación de desastres, y se ha venido discutiendo este tema largamente durante décadas. Aun así, las historias trágicas relativas a la pérdida de información se siguen conociendo con mucha frecuencia

Tan solo la semana pasada hemos sabido de una empresa que ha perdido información, debido a no tener una correcta estrategia de recuperación de desastres. En nuestro artículo “Continuidad del negocio“, tratamos de la importancia de tener buenos procedimientos para reducir al mínimo el riesgo de pérdidas.

Y estas pérdidas ocurren porque […]

Continuidad del negocio

Como parte de la planeación de un negocio u organización, constantemente nos preguntamos: Qué pasa si…?, procurando identificar los riesgos para mitigarlos. Esto sucede en todo los ámbitos de las organizaciones. Pero en muchos casos dejamos al final esta pregunta (o no somos lo suficientemente exhaustivos) cuando se trata de los sistemas de información que soportan los procesos de dicha organización.

Muchas veces en dbLearner hemos recibido llamadas de empresas que requieren apoyo para recuperar una base de datos o un servidor completo y nos damos cuenta que no han tomado las previsiones necesarias para evitar pérdidas, al no contar con una estrategia adecuada de recuperación, la cuál debe formar parte de un concepto de alcance mayor llamado Plan de Continuidad del Negocio (PCN).

Un PCN es un conjunto de recursos y acciones que permite a las empresas y organizaciones una respuesta adecuada ante la presencia de un hecho no controlado que detenga la operaciones de manera repentina, de modo que rápidamente pueda activar mecanismos de contingencia que restablezca la operación de los procesos críticos en un tiempo razonable, permitiendo que se continúe con la operación. Cómo eventos no controlados podemos mencionar: […]

Taller en línea de introducción a SQL Server 2014

El día martes 2o de mayo de 2014 se dará inicio al taller On Line de SQL Server 2014 titulado “Administración e Implementación con SQL Server 2014”, organizado por Formativa y con la participación de dbLearner a través del instructor Alberto De Rossi. Las inscripciones están abiertas: El temario general es el siguiente: Introducción y Overview de SQL Server 2014.[…]